A Chaguanas man is expected to appear before a San Fernando Magistrate today, charged with obtaining money under false pretense from a male victim on February 26th, 2019.
Navindra Budhu, 38, of Gilbert Street, Felicity, Chaguanas, was charged with the offense on Monday 13th May, 2019, by officers of the San Fernando Criminal Investigations Department (CID).
The victim told police that on February 26th, 2019, he paid the accused a sum of $20,000, which represented a down-payment toward the purchase and importation of a Hyundai H100 pick-up truck.
The vehicle was supposed to be delivered to the victim within six to eight weeks from the date of the down-payment.
However, the vehicle was not delivered.
When attempts to recover the money paid to the accused proved futile, a report was made to the police and an investigation was launched.
The accused subsequently surrendered himself to police on Monday 13th May, 2019.
The charge was laid by PC Michael Noel, of the San Fernando CID.
